We are building a unique public-private institute:

Chemelot Institute of Science & Technology (InSciTe)

2

BUNDLING FORCESInSciTe bundles forces of four leading players in South Netherlands: an international Life Sciences and Materials Sciences company, a technical university, a general university with university medical center and a science park

PHYSICAL NUCLEUS AT CHEMELOTInSciTe has a physical nucleus at Chemelot with

unique, shared R&D infrastructure and other facilities that attract founding fathers and partners to the same

location

ACADEMIC & ENTREPRENEURIAL OPEN TO OTHER PARTNERS

InSciTe performs internationally leading R&D in which top-academia and entrepreneurs work side by side – meeting and working at the physical nucleus Chemelot

InSciTe is open to other parties and actively seeks partners – from academia and industry, and from

all over the world – that complement the expertise of InSciTe and share its ambitions

The Biobased Building Block program

SPIRE 2 – 2014: Adaptable industrial processes allowing the use of renewables as flexible feedstock for chemical and energy applications

Program: three market-driven pathways and decision support:– Furfural platform: conversion from hemicellulose to furfural, as well as

chemical conversion of furfural towards drop-in and new biobased building blocks

– HMF platform: conversion from cellulose to HMF as well as multistep conversion of HMF towards drop-in and new biobased building blocks

– Lignin platform: multistep conversion of lignin towards drop-in and new biobased building blocks

Process technological disciplines/ competences:

- Catalytic-chemical processing

- Thermo-chemical processing

- Bio-chemical processing (excl. fermentation)
